20 minutes ago, i_rock098 said:
Are drones legal to fly at the moment? I remember that they were baned?
Sent from my ASUS_I001DE using Tapatalk
That drone is the DJI Mavic Mini, sits at 249 gm. 250 gm is the limit lol.
So yes, you can fly around the Mavic Mini. This restriction is also applicable in European countries and Canada now.
